Transaction 128018672f3d392e1513d8659d29ea91ed61d32db491c7722831fedd37c19fed

1 Input
2 Outputs
  • 128018672f3d392e1513d8659d29ea91ed61d32db491c7722831fedd37c19fed:0
  • value  59905
    address  1KDVcSiSFVDth2QoQVTEY5skA688FWyrpg
  • 128018672f3d392e1513d8659d29ea91ed61d32db491c7722831fedd37c19fed:1
  • value  12824
    address  1GZuPuYh3FtDuo7QPgPhEQpEtsmDwVuFMH